On the faces:
Top-headphone output (as well as the Galaxy S and Nokia, the ability to also output video from this connector)
Left: Lonely microphone
Right: Unlock / power button; The volume rocker, slots for MicroSd (in my case 16 Gb) and Simka (normal, non-kosher, uncircumcised ;-)) - are closed with rubber caps.
Bottom-speakers and a wide and flat connector (painfully reminiscent of similar on the IPhone)
Rear view (still with film)

Under the device in the box, the minimum set of accessories is charging for USB; USB cable; special port; headphones with a set of rubber tabs:

First impressions:
The device is quite smart, although the tests are inferior to the top phones:

What was pleasantly surprised, unlike the HTC devices, the device immediately comes with full Ukrainization, both of the keyboard and the interface. And we must pay tribute, quite a good level. It also pre-installed a certain number of programs, many of which are specially adapted for its permission. For example, Kaledar looks very nice:

By the way, most programs normally appear on a 7 inch screen:

although there were a couple of applications that do not cope:
